What's The Definition Of Providence?
providence
noun: God, esp as showing foreseeing care and protection of his creatures uncountable noun: Providence is God, or a force which is believed by some people to arrange the things that happen to us. Providence in British English 2 a looking to, or preparation for, the future; provision capital of R.I., on Narragansett Bay: pop. 174,000 noun: a port in NE Rhode Island, capital of the state, at the head of Narragansett Bay: founded by Roger Williams in 1636. Pop: 176 365 (2003 est) noun: God's foreseeing protection and care of His creatures noun: the foreseeing care and guidance of God or nature over the creatures of the earth |
